Kettleman Lane, Lodi, CA LOP Site code: 503357 <br /> Global ID T0607700812 <br /> -; '°'-Dear"Diana: <br /> On July 13, 2004, Foothill Engineering recommended in the Quarterly Monitoring Report that San <br /> Joaquin County Public Health Services Environmental Health Department issue a"No Further Action <br /> Required"for this site.This morning I talked with Mr. Harlin Knoll of that lead agency by phone and he <br /> concurred with our recommendation that"No Further ction" is required on this site. <br /> Mr. Knoll stated that it is typical for the agency to require two quarters of groundwater sampling with <br /> results similar to the last sampling results before he will issue a letter stating "No Further Action <br /> Required." This requirement is a standard procedure with all lead agencies governing rernediated <br /> groundwater sites and should not be a concern. Foothill believes further testing will confirm that the <br /> groundwater has been remediated to standards acceptable to the lead agency. <br /> After the lead agency issues a letter of"No Further ction Required," all installed remediation and <br /> monitoring facilities must be removed or closed in a manner acceptable to that agency.This will require <br /> that all the monitoring wells and the extraction wells on the site be pressure grouted and the top three feet <br /> of those wells removed.This work will require that a chill rig be moved onto the site to do the work and <br /> that there will be some disruption to the traffic flow ar land the site.
